Veladi - Chandarlapadu, Ntr

Veladi is a village situated in the Chandarlapadu mandal of Ntr district, Andhra Pradesh. It is located approximately 6 km from Chandarlapadu and around 156 km from Machilipatnam. Veladikothapalem serves as the Gram Panchayat for Veladi village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Veladi is 589186. The village covers a total geographical area of 622 hectares and falls under the 521182 pincode. Jaggaiahpet is the nearest town, located about 53 km away.

Veladi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Veladi

As per Census 2011, Veladi village has a total population of 2,722 people, consisting of 1,364 males and 1,358 females. The village has 736 households and a sex ratio of 995 females per 1,000 males. There are 307 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 1,279 literate and 1,443 illiterate residents. Additionally, 1,042 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 28 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Veladi

Veladi is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Peddakurapadu, while the nearest airport is Dunakonda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 93.7 km.
